166.

Ethnic Minority Achievement Unit (EMAU). pdf icon PDF 455 KB

Minutes:

The Cabinet Member for Children, Education & Lifelong Learning presented a report to propose options for consultation on significant changes to the structure and delivery of the Ethnic Minority Achievement Unit (EMAU).

 

Resolved that:

 

1)              Consultation on the proposed model of service delivery is commenced with a proposed partial implementation date on 1 September 2018 (Option 1);

2)              That sustainable funding is considered by the Council, as part of the 2019-20 budget setting, for the proposed model of service delivery for subsequent financial years (2019-2020), once the final Welsh Government level and basis of any ongoing support is fully confirmed.
